"Having fantastic village location in Flintshire approx 7 mile from Chester and approx 8 mile from Wrexham, the village lies to the east of the A55 making an extremely convenient location for commuters. Penyffordd offers local shops, public houses and two primary schools which are feeder schools to Castell Alyn, Hope one of the top achieving high schools in Flintshire. The village also benefits from Penyffordd railway station which is on the Borderlands Line from Wrexham to Bidston in Birkenhead and a public bus service through the village. Briefly comprising entrance hall, lounge / diner, conservatory and kitchen to the ground floor, whilst the first floor accommodation offers three bedrooms and family bathroom. To the outside of the property there are lawned and shrubbed gardens to both front and rear, off road parking and garage to the side. The family home offers gas central heating throughout (combi boiler) and uPVC double glazing, facias and soffitts.

HALLWAY Having uPVC front door with window to the side, timber laminate floor, radiator, useful understairs storage and stairs off to first floor accommodation. LOUNGE 4.52m(14'10'') x 3.25m(10'8'') Having window to the front, radiator, gas fire with feature surround, coved ceiling and archway leading through to: DINING AREA 2.84m(9'4'') x 2.84m(9'4'') Timber laminate floor continued through from lounge, coved ceiling, radiator and patio doors leading out to rear garden. KITCHEN 2.84m(9'4'') x 2.34m(7'8'') The fitted kitchen comprises stainless steel single drainer sink unit with mixer tap over, built in double oven, hob and extractor fan over, plumbing for washing machine and dish washer, window to the rear, part tiled walls, uPVC double glazed back door. CONSERVATORY 3.86m(12'8'') x 3.35m(11'0'') Of dwarf brick wall and uPVC frame construction the conservatory benefits from timber laminate floor, radiator and access out to the rear garden. LANDING With window to the side and doors off to bedrooms and bathroom. MASTER BEDROOM 3.91m(12'10'') x 3.10m(10'2'') Having window to the front, radiator and timber laminate floor. BEDROOM TWO 3.30m(10'10'') x 3.10m(10'2'') With window to the rear and radiator. BEDROOM THREE 2.49m(8'2'') x 2.39m(7'10'') With window to the front and radiator. BATHROOM A contemporary white bathroom suite comprising panelled bath with electric shower over, low level w.c, pedestal wash hand basin, radiator, part tiled walls, ceramic tiled floor and cupboard housing boiler. TO THE OUTSIDE Offering a single detached garage with up and over door, power and lighting and side access.
To the front of the property there is off road parking provded and lawned and shrubbed garden area, whilst the rear garden is lawned, gravelled and shrubbed with paved patio area, outside tap and light, garden shed and side access to front.
